Abstract (EN)
With two military coups, numerous coalitions, seven premierships and later presidency, Süleyman Demirel (1924–2015) was one of the most prominent figures of Turkish politics. The aim of this study is to examine Demirel's life within the framework of pragmatism in order to provide a better understanding of his political career, choices and preferences. The study argues that Demirel's life can be identified with an ongoing tension between principled action and pragmatism, where the latter dominated his stance in politics. It relies on the biographical method because it constitutes a different approach in the field of political science and provides an alternative reading of Turkish politics. Rather than being a sheer chronological work, the study represents Turkish political history via 'his story' and aims to encourage the reader to think out of the box.
